The UK government announced in February 2024 a series of measures to support millions of households across the country against rising fuel and energy costs. One of these measures was a £150 tax rebate for households in England that are within the A-D council tax bands. WebFeb 7, 2024 · Council tax in Birmingham is going up by the biggest rise allowed – adding more than £90 to a Band D bill in the next financial year. The 4.99 per cent increase for 2024/24 will also be repeated the following year. It means residents in a band D property – currently paying £1,808.26 per year – will see their bill increase by £90.23.
